Kod Yazarken Yapay Zekayı Manipüle Etmek: Daha İyi Kod Çıktısı İçin Prompt Engineering
Yapay zeka tabanlı kod yazım araçları, yazılım geliştiriciler için büyük bir hız ve verimlilik artışı sunuyor. Ancak, bu araçları en iyi şekilde kullanmak için bir dizi hileye sahip olmak gerekebilir. Bu makalede, yapay zekayı manipüle etmek ve daha iyi kod çıktısı elde etmek için bazı etkili yöntlerden bahsedeceğiz.
1. Yapay Zekayı Bir Rol Verin
Yapay zekayı, bir yazılım geliştiricinin yerine koyarak daha iyi kod yazdırabilirsiniz. Bu, ona bir rol vererek yapabilirsiniz. Mesela:
"Sen 20 yıllık bir Senior Go Developer'sın ve bu projeyi son beş yılını geçiren bir ekiple birlikte gerçekleştirmektesin. Kodunuzu en iyi şekilde optimize edin ve en hızlı hata ayıklama yöntemini bulmaya çalışın."
Bu tip bir rolü vererek, yapay zeka daha derin bir anlama ve kod yazım yeteneğine sahip olacak ve daha iyi kod çıktısı elde edeceksiniz.
2. Kodu Daha Fazla Bilgi Veriyle İlgilendirebilirsiniz
Yapay zekayı, daha fazla bilgi vererek daha iyi kod yazdırmak mümkündür. Mesela:
"Bu projede, kullanıcıların bir sosyal medya platformunda arkadaşlarını takip ettirmelerini sağlayan bir sistem oluşturacaksınız. Sisteminizin, 10.000 kullanıcıyı destekleyecek şekilde ölçeklenebilir olmasını sağlayacak şekilde optimize edin."
Bu tip bir bilgi ile, yapay zeka daha iyi bir kod yazdırabilir ve projenin gereksinimlerini daha iyi karşılayabilir.
3. Kodu Daha Fazla Test Edebilirsiniz
Yapay zekayı, daha fazla test edebilmek için çeşitli yöntemler kullanabilirsiniz. Mesela:
"Bu projede, kullanıcıların bir sosyal medya platformunda arkadaşlarını takip ettirmesini sağlayan bir sistem oluşturacaksınız. Sisteminizi, 10 farklı senaryoda test edin ve her senaryoda hata olup olmadığını kontrol edin."
Bu tip bir test, yapay zekayı daha iyi kod yazdırmaya ve projenin gereksinimlerini daha iyi karşılamaya teşvik edebilir.
Git Commit'lerinizi Sanat Eserine Dönüştürün: Profesyonel Repo Yönetimi
Git, yazılım geliştiricilerin kaynak kodu yönetmek için en popüler araçlardan biridir. Ancak, Git'i en iyi şekilde kullanmak için bazı ileri seviye komutlara sahip olmak gerekebilir. Bu makalede, Git commit'lerinizi sanat eseri haline getirmek için bazı etkili yöntlerden bahsedeceğiz.
1. Git Bisect ile Hatalı Kodu Bulma
Git Bisect, hatalı kodu bulmak için kullanabileceğiniz bir araçtır. Bu araç, kodunuzu iki farklı sürüm arasında karşılaştırır ve hatalı kodu bulmanıza yardımcı olur.
- Git Bisect Komutu:
git bisect <start-point> <end-point>
2. Squash ile Temiz Geçmiş Tutma
Git Squash, geçmişinizi temiz tutmak için kullanabileceğiniz bir araçtır. Bu araç, birden fazla commit'i birleştirerek geçmişinizi temiz tutar.
- Git Squash Komutu:
git squash <commit-id>
3. Git Changelog ile Komutlarınızı İzlemek
Git Changelog, komutlarınızı izlemek için kullanabileceğiniz bir araçtır. Bu araç, önceki komutlarınızı ve hataları izlemenize yardımcı olur.
- Git Changelog Komutu:
git changelog
4. Git Hooks ile Otomatik İşlemler Yapma
Git Hooks, otomatik işlemler yapmanıza yardımcı olur. Bu araç, belirli komutları çalıştırmak için kullanabileceğiniz bir araçtır.
- Git Hooks Komutu:
git hooks <komut>
Bu makalede, yapay zekayı manipüle etmek ve daha iyi kod çıktısı elde etmek için bazı etkili yöntlerden bahsedenler. Ayrıca, Git commit'lerinizi sanat eseri haline getirmek için bazı ileri seviye komutlardan da bahsedenler. Umarız, bu makale sizin için yararlı olur.
Konuyu Yanıtla
Markdown destekler · Alıntı, kod, liste kullanabilirsinizKonuyu yanıtlamak için giriş yapmalısınız.